Obi Cubana’s Journey From A Small Business Owner To A Billionaire

Obinna Iyiegbu, widely known as Obi Cubana, was born on April 12, 1975, in Idemili South Local Government Area of Anambra State.

He grew up in a modest Igbo household where discipline, community values and hard work were not optional. Like many entrepreneurs who later rise to prominence, his early environment shaped how he approached money, relationships and risk.

His childhood was not marked by luxury. Instead, it was filled with the kind of everyday realities that push individuals to think beyond their circumstances. From a young age, he displayed signs of leadership and a strong social personality, traits that would later become critical in building the Obi Cubana brand.

Growing up in southeastern Nigeria also exposed him to the Igbo apprenticeship and business culture. This informal system of mentorship and trade likely influenced his mindset toward enterprise, networking and scaling businesses through people.

Educational Background

Obi Cubana attended Central Primary School in his hometown before proceeding to Dennis Memorial Grammar School in Onitsha. His early education built a foundation, but the real turning point came when he gained admission into the University of Nigeria, Nsukka.

At UNN, he studied Political Science. While this degree may not seem directly tied to entrepreneurship, it gave him a strong understanding of human behavior, governance, negotiation and influence. These are skills that later became essential in managing people, building networks and navigating Nigeria’s business environment.

University life also exposed him to different social circles. It was during this period that he began developing connections and learning how influence works in real-world settings, something that would later define his rise.

Career And Business

His early career included working in Abuja, where he gained experience in nightlife and entertainment businesses. This phase was critical because it gave him firsthand knowledge of customer behavior, service delivery and the economics of hospitality.

The real breakthrough came when he launched Ibiza Club in Abuja. This was not just another nightlife spot. It was positioned as a premium experience, attracting high-net-worth individuals and celebrities. From there, he expanded into what is now known as the Cubana Group.

The Cubana Group is not just one business. It is a network of hospitality ventures across Nigeria, including:

  • Cubana Nightclubs
  • Cubana Hotels
  • Cubana Restaurants
  • Event and lifestyle spaces

Each branch was strategically placed in major cities like Abuja, Lagos, Enugu and Owerri. Instead of spreading too thin, he focused on high-value locations where spending power was strong.

What made his business strategy different

Obi Cubana did not just build businesses. He built experiences. His venues became synonymous with luxury, exclusivity and status. This allowed him to charge premium prices while maintaining demand.

Another key factor was partnership. He did not try to own everything alone. Instead, he collaborated with investors and partners in different cities, reducing risk while expanding reach.

This model helped him scale faster than many competitors who relied solely on personal funding.

Rise To Fame

Obi Cubana reached a new level of visibility in July 2021 during his mother’s burial ceremony in Oba, Anambra State.

The event became a viral sensation across Nigeria and beyond. It was not just a burial. It was a display of influence, loyalty and social capital. Friends, associates and business partners donated hundreds of cows and millions of naira in cash.

This moment did two things:

First, it showed the strength of his network. People were not just celebrating him. They were investing in his brand.

Second, it turned him into a cultural symbol. Overnight, Obi Cubana became a household name, representing success, generosity and influence.

However, it is important to understand that this fame did not come from nowhere. It was the result of years of relationship building, business consistency and strategic positioning.

Net Worth In 2026

Estimating the exact net worth of Obi Cubana is difficult because most of his assets are privately held. However, based on his business portfolio, lifestyle and investments, his net worth is widely believed to be in the tens of millions of dollars.

Some estimates place him between $50 million and $100 million as of 2026, though these figures are not officially confirmed.

His wealth comes from multiple streams:

  • Hospitality businesses under the Cubana Group
  • Real estate investments
  • Partnerships and equity stakes in various ventures
  • Brand endorsements and influence

It is important not to exaggerate. There is no verified public record confirming billionaire status in dollar terms. However, within Nigeria, he is often referred to as a billionaire in naira due to the scale of his assets.

Politics And Controversy

Obi Cubana’s rise has not been without controversy. In November 2021, he was invited by the Economic and Financial Crimes Commission for questioning related to alleged money laundering and tax issues.

He was released after several days and no formal conviction was announced. The situation highlighted the scrutiny that comes with wealth and public visibility in Nigeria.

Beyond that, he has largely maintained a relatively low profile in politics. While he is influential and connected, there is no verified evidence of him holding political office or actively participating in partisan politics.
